I was really surprised to find myself in a situation that words can’t define. While browsing through the mail I suddenly found a mail that says that my account is under investigation due to medium guideline issues. You can check the screenshot of that.

I checked the account on a different browser and I found an error of 410.

I browse through the internet and connect with other digital marketing experts and blogger friends but I couldn’t find any proper answer for this suspension issue.
Then I carefully went through the mail and I found the reason then and there. The reason for the investigation was that medium.com found a couple of duplicate content on my profile which is against the medium rules and guidelines.

Now, the point is how can I find that my account has duplicate content?
To solve this issue, I started scrolling down the entire profile. I started checking each story title, body content and so.
Surprisingly I found one article which was posted by me on my medium id, somewhere in the month of March and I found the same content with the same image is published on some other site. The publishing date of this news article was somewhere around May 2022.

Since it was completely fresh content produced by me but since my account was on verge of suspension so I deleted the content from my profile.
After this, I requested again the medium support team to review my account and help me to regain my medium account.

Thanks to the medium team, who helped me with a screenshot of content which was still there on my profile. Honestly, speaking Medium algorithm is so damn strong that each and every phrase or paragraph found copied then your account will receive an account investigation message.
The medium took my comments as plagiarized content, which you can find in the below screenshot.

Without waiting I started deleting all those comments which were identical in any so cause. After removing those, I mailed them back to medium. I was really in bad shape as I didn’t know whether my account will retrieve from the investigation or not?

After a couple of hours, medium replied to my mail with a message that your account is now fully active and now you can post content, read as well as comment.
Lessons to learn:
- Always check the plagiarism of your content. Check after a couple of months and see whether your contents are found copied or not. If you find copied then immediately take action.
- Never copy-paste your own comment while browsing through stories. This might create serious trouble for you.
